New Associate Dean is also heading up business faculty at Macleay College
Macleay College has appointed Thelma Raman as its inaugural Head of Business. Raman has a long and distinguished background in education, training and development, with several years’ international experience in the public and private sectors. Her blend of skills is a perfect match to Macleay College’s practical diploma offerings.
Raman says that students enrolling in 2012 have a great opportunity to learn about business from a practical point of view, and then qualify in 12 months with business skills to get a good job or else go into business for themselves.

Macleay College student magazine wins national journalism award
Macleay College’s student magazine,
Sydneysider, has been awarded the 2011
Best Student Publication in Australia by the Journalism Education Association
of Australia. Sydneysider is the college magazine that contains work by our journalism and advertising students.
Our 2012 journalism course has been revamped and students will be working in a totally online environment, producing news stories, television reports and radio bulletins from around the city.

Bond University announces articulation pathway for Macleay College business graduates
Macleay College is proud to announce a new pathway to Bond
University for graduates of our Diploma of Business. Students who successfully complete
their year of study at Macleay College can go on to complete their degree at
Bond. This pathway will be activated in January 2012.

New Head of Journalism brings international experience to Macleay College
Macleay College has strengthened the credentials of its award-winning journalism faculty by appointing Stephen Davis as its new Head of Journalism.
Stephen has been involved in journalism for more than 30 years, most recently as the head of Convergence Journalism at the University of Arts, London, where he developed and introduced new convergence and cross-disciplinary teaching across its BA programs.
